Share:

DoubleTree by Hilton Hotel Tulsa - Warren Place in Tulsa, Oklahoma

There are 2 DoubleTree by Hilton Hotel Tulsa - Warren Place in Tulsa, Oklahoma. Please click on the specific DoubleTree by Hilton Hotel Tulsa - Warren Place from the list below to get its detailed information.